JOB DESCRIPTION

DEPARTMENT:Front Office Management

TITLE:Parts Manager

REPORTS TO:General Manager

SALARY STATUS:Non-Exempt

JOB SUMMARY:

The Parts Manager increases the efficiency of the store by ensuring that parts and inventory is available at an acceptable level at all times. This person negotiates with suppliers to obtain inventory at the best possible cost savings from the most reliable sources. In addition, he or she must keep excellent documentation, in order to minimize losses.

D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Accountable for procuring and inventorying necessary parts.
  • Responsible for all purchases and handling of parts, sublet and materials, using a systemized procedure for ordering, receiving, storing, dispensing and documenting.
  • When order is received, verify correctness.
  • Accountable for documenting activity within the department.
  • Mark and store all received parts with proper repair order number.
  • Maintain inventory records on all small parts and specialty items.
  • Upon completion of vehicle repair, return unnecessary parts for credit.
  • Accountable for communicating with production and management staff.
  • Upon receipt of correct parts, advise Production Manager so that vehicle can be scheduled and communication with customer can occur.
  • Issue parts to proper technician.
  • Participate in daily target meetings.
  • Responsible for materials and safety management.
  • Maintain the safekeeping of all shop specialty tools and dispense as needed.
  • Maintain a safe and clean environment that reflects the working conditions of the Company.
  • Other duties as assigned.
